Association of SNPs in intron 8 of avian lipoprotein lipase gene with cholesterol, triglyceride and lipoprotein concentrations

A total of 118 blood samples were collected from Anka and Rugao chickens at 12 weeks of age and total cholesterol, triglyceride, HDL, VLDL and LDL were determined. Lipoprotein lipase (LPL) SNPs in Anka and Rugao were detected at 14538bp (C/A) and 14977bp (T/C) Allele frequency was significantly (P<0.01) different in Rugao at LPL10 locus. LPL gene was found to be significantly (P<0.01) different in Anka and Rugao chicken populations. SNPs at LPL9 locus were significantly (P<0.05) associated with LDL in Anka. In addition, total cholesterol and HDL were found to be significantly (P<0.05) different between SNPs genotype at LPL10 locus in both Anka and Rugao chickens. It is concluded that in avian, LPL SNP was significantly associated with LDL in fat chickens and with total cholesterol and HDL in both fat and lean chickens.
